Transaction 110354f1306129b40c84d0b4bb6ffbed95a32c012e4c7023a91d229be7612a4b
1 Input
1 Output
-
110354f1306129b40c84d0b4bb6ffbed95a32c012e4c7023a91d229be7612a4b:0
- value
- 853364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 479bce0f4e66bad00ee2b831ce7d19d552b85059 OP_EQUAL
- address
- 38DeYgMoCMu1foWvoRmKemPiw7huoVVCLw